nVent Electric PLC, a spin-off from Pentair in 2018, has established itself as a formidable player in the niche market of electrical connection and protection solutions. Headquartered in London, this company operates with the precision of a well-engineered electrical system, offering products that are both crucial and ubiquitous in various industrial sectors. Its portfolio is rich with offerings such as enclosures, electrical connections, and fastening solutions, all designed to ensure the safe and efficient operation of critical infrastructure. These products are not mere components; they are integral to ensuring that electrical systems operate reliably in industries ranging from energy to telecommunications and from data centers to industrial manufacturing. The company’s business model thrives on its ability to provide customized solutions tailored to meet the specific needs of its diverse clientele. By focusing on high-margin segments like thermal management and advanced electrical solutions, nVent ensures a steady stream of revenue that is both robust and resilient to economic cycles. Its operations are spread across the globe, with a strong emphasis on innovation and customer satisfaction. This approach not only secures repeated business from existing customers but also attracts new patrons who seek reliability and excellence. As industries continue to digitize and demand more secure and efficient power management systems, nVent stands as a crucial enabler, turning complex electrical challenges into growth opportunities through its strategic expertise and innovation.

What is Insider Trading?

Insider trading refers to the buying or selling of a company’s stock by individuals with access to non-public, material information about the company.

While legal insider trading occurs when insiders follow disclosure rules, illegal insider trading involves trading based on confidential information and is prohibited by law.

Why is Insider Trading Important?

It isn't a coincidence that corporate executives seem to always buy at the right times. After all, they have access to every bit of company information you could ever want.

However, the fact that company executives have unique insights doesn't mean that individual investors are always left in the dark. Insider trading data is out there for all who want to use it.
